Marius-Nicusor Grigore

Marius-Nicușor Grigore graduated in 2004 from the Faculty of Biology, majoring in Biology, from the "Alexandru Ioan Cuza" University of Iași, Romania; doctor in biology since 2008, with a doctoral thesis in the field of ecological anatomy of halophytes in Romania. Postdoctoral training in halophyte ecophysiology and plant physiological and biochemical responses to salt stress; specialization in didactics of the specialty (biology) at university level. The scientific activity consists of the publication of 13 books, of which 4 at the prestigious international publishing house Springer (two by the author, one as the chief editor, and one as co-editor); 13 book chapters in books published by prestigious international publishing houses (Springer, CABI); over 89 scientific articles (of which, 39 indexed in Clarivate), most in the field of halophyte biology, the physiology of abiotic stress (saline, water, radiation) in plants, the evaluation of some antioxidant compounds from plants of economic interest, in the field of biology teaching and conceptual approaches in biology, ethnobotany; carried out numerous scientific missions in the country and abroad; prestigious visiting researcher at the Polytechnic University of Valencia; project director in Romania, coordinator at national level in an international project (COST – Management Committee) and member in numerous research projects; the "Emil Racoviță" award of the Romanian Academy for the Springer book -– Halophytes. An integrative anatomical study. Springer, Cham, Heidelberg, New York, Dordrecht, London, by Grigore M.-N., Ivănescu L., Toma C., 2014; the "Nicolae Giosan Scientific Merit" award - Academy of Agricultural and Forestry Sciences "Gheorghe Ionescu -Şișești" Bucharest for the book - Handbook of halophytes. From molecules to ecosystems towards biosaline agriculture, Springer Nature Switzerland AG 2021, by Grigore M.-N. (Ed.), 2021; master's degree in educational sciences and bachelor's degree in psychology. Currently, he is an PhD editor at the "Alexandru Ioan Cuza" University Publishing House in Iași and adjunct professor of Doctoral School of Biology, IOSUD-UAIC, and of Faculty of Psychology and Educational Sciences, "Alexandru Ioan Cuza" University of Iași, Romania.
